Paula Mejia

Paula Mejía is a Colombian American writer and editor from Houston, Texas. Her writing on arts and culture has appeared in the New Yorker, GQ, the Atlantic, Texas Monthly, the New York Times Magazine, and other publications. She is an adjunct professor at the University of Southern California's Annenberg School for Communication and Journalism and lives in Los Angeles.
